Output 15881e20f63418b8be8e0d58fa86fd57d51185bcf83662625a8372f99284e167:1

value
28159482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 994a69cda82f04c0198970daebd8784b55529e06 OP_EQUAL
address
3FfYTDioZH9dp1WutgKqYroxywn9zFzmWa
transaction
15881e20f63418b8be8e0d58fa86fd57d51185bcf83662625a8372f99284e167
spent
true